As soon as you’re injured, clean the affected area with soap and water to get rid of any bacteria … javascript pptx to htmlWebDec 1, 2014 · Anesthesia for forehead lacerations is dependent on wound size. For small lacerations, 1% lidocaine or LET (lidocaine 4%, epinephrine 0.1%, and tetracaine 0.5%) can be used locally, but if the injury covers most of the forehead, a regional block with lidocaine) may be appropriate. ...
